Advanced Topics in Digital Signal Processing
Calendar
Random and deterministic signals, matrix signal description,
statistical signal processing, signal modeling,
elements of detection and estimation, modern spectral analysis,
array processing and beamforming, adaptive antennas,
adaptive filters,
applications to radar, sonar, wireless communications,
seismology, and other fields.
Objectives
To provide a strong background on most
important advanced DSP topics.
